Document Properties

Within the package document list, click Properties for any document to view the Document Properties popup window. This window is where the metadata values are defined for the selected document.

Applying Metadata Values to a Document

The metadata values available within the Document Properties popup window are those defined earlier in the Define Metadata card. Refer to Define Metadata.

Enter metadata values for any or all of the metadata fields on the Document Properties popup window.

Note: When entering metadata values, any leading or trailing spaces will be removed when processing an Expere Document Service request.
The metadata value you enter for each Metadata Title is limited to 255 characters or less. Additionally, the following special characters are not allowed within the metadata value:
  • Quotes (standard and smart; double and single)
  • forward slash /
  • back slash \
  • Ampersand &

Metadata and Barcodes

Metadata values entered on the Document Properties popup window can be used within your barcode configuration. Refer to the following topics for additional information on using metadata within your barcode configuration.

If metadata titles are included within the barcode pattern, note that each barcode symbology varies with regard to the amount of data it can contain.
